FEATURE: Eight of the twenty five wolves Colorado has reintroduced have died. One lost a battle with a mountain lion. Another was killed by an even more sophisticated predator: a government agency that kills hundreds of thousands of wild animals each year. For the Mountain West News Bureau, Scott Franz brings us the story of the wolf known as 25-05 B-C, from its beginnings in British Columbia to its death in the crosshairs of Wildlife Services.
NEWS: Delta council members approved a new liquor store at a public hearing on June 3. The new business at 1560 South Main will be called Delta Liquor Store and l feature a large beer closet and a drive-up window. Council members also held a public hearing to approve a Project Needs Assessment regarding Main Street’s water main. The council first reviewed the findings of the study, conducted by the Grand Junction-based engineering firm KLJ, two weeks ago at a work session. REGIONAL NEWS: Immigration attorneys on Colorado's Western Slope are spreading awareness about a rise in scams targeting immigrants. As Aspen Public Radio's Eleanor Bennett reports for Rocky Mountain Community Radio, this comes amid federal immigration crackdowns that have made some more vulnerable.
